8 • WATER AND DRAIN CONNECTIONS
Appliances are intended to be
permanently connected to the water
mains.
8.1 • WATER PRESSURE
The pressure of the water in the network
must be between 200 and 500 kPa
*
,
as already stated under the heading
“Technical Data”. If the supply pressure is
higher than this, a pressure reduction valve
must be installed between the oven and
the main.
8.2 • WATER HOOKUP TO SUPPLY THE
STEAM GENERATOR (IF PRESENT)
AND VAPORIZER
Direct steam ovens:
The vaporizer requires softened cold or
hot (max 50°C) water depending upon the
characteristics.
Ovens with steam generators:
The vaporizer and steam generator do not
require a softener and can use cold or hot
(max 50°C) water.
The water attachment is R 3/4”. The water
hose must be provided by the installer
and must be in compliance to IEC 61770.
Do not reuse pre-existing or used hoses.
A water shut-off valve must be installed
upstream of the oven.
B • Cold water supply input
D • Softened water supply input (up to a max.
temperature of 50°C)

• FOR MODELS:
061-101-062-102-054-084
201-202-154
The connection to the mains water is
located on the bottom right side of the
appliance.
To access the connections, remove the
bottom right-hand side panel
• FOR MODELS:
161-134
The connection to the mains water is
located on the rear right side of the
appliance.
